The Samsung Galaxy S26 Ultra features a refined design with rounded corners for a more comfortable grip and a less boxy feel. Its frame is made from high-grade titanium, offering a strong yet lightweight build, while the phone maintains a slim profile of just 7.9mm and weighs between 214g and 217g, making it lighter than its predecessor. The device sports a large 6.9-inch Dynamic AMOLED 2X display with ultra-thin bezels for a near edge-to-edge look, and it reaches a stunning brightness of up to 3,000 nits. The screen delivers a crisp 1440 × 3120 pixel resolution with a 19.5:9 aspect ratio (~498 ppi) and is protected by the new Gorilla Glass Armor, reducing glare and scratches. On the back, the S26 Ultra adopts a unified “Camera Island” design, replacing separate camera rings, and introduces the innovative Privacy Display, which hides your screen content from side viewers. For power, the phone includes a 5,000 mAh battery, supports 60W wired charging, Qi2 magnetic wireless charging, PD3.0 fast charging, and 4.5W reverse wireless charging, ensuring flexibility and convenience for all-day usage.

Samsung s26 ultra Quick specification

The Samsung Galaxy S26 Ultra comes packed with top-tier hardware and futuristic features, making it one of the most powerful smartphones of 2026. It features a 6.9-inch Dynamic LTPO AMOLED 2X display with a 120Hz refresh rate and peak brightness of around 3000 nits, offering smooth visuals and excellent outdoor visibility. Under the hood, it is powered by the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5 in most regions, while select areas may get the Exynos 2600, delivering lightning-fast performance. Users can choose between 12GB or 16GB RAM and 256GB, 512GB, or 1TB of storage, ensuring seamless multitasking and ample space for apps, files, and media.

Photography enthusiasts will love the 200MP main camera, which produces sharper images, improved night shots, and flexible zoom. It is supported by a versatile camera setup: 50MP ultra-wide, 12MP telephoto, and a 50MP 5x periscope zoom lens for long-distance shots, while the 12MP front camera handles selfies and video calls with clarity. Video recording goes up to 8K, perfect for high-resolution content creators.

The 5,000 mAh battery keeps you powered through the day and supports 60W wired fast charging, 25W wireless charging, and reverse wired charging. It runs on Android 16 with One UI 8 / 8.5, promising a modern and smooth software experience. Built with a titanium frame, Gorilla Glass, and IP68 water resistance, the S26 Ultra ensures durability without compromising style.

Additionally, it supports the S Pen for productivity tasks, and connectivity is future-ready with 5G, Wi-Fi 7, Bluetooth 6.0, NFC, and more. Samsung promises up to 7 years of major Android updates, ensuring long-term usability. The device also includes advanced sensors, such as motion sensors, auto-brightness, in-display fingerprint scanner, GPS, and call sensors, making it a complete flagship experience for both tech enthusiasts and power users.

Q3. Is Samsung planning to use silicon-carbon batteries in Galaxy phones?

Ans:- Samsung is testing silicon-carbon battery technology, which can store more power in the same space. However, the Galaxy S26 Ultra is expected to use a traditional battery, as Samsung is still testing the new technology for safety and long-term reliability
